Output a88b93a84064e244357fc0453398bee904866965663f79086d9b040b986d95c6:0

value
433211024
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bd63b1549462e036216114f1451c2da92af48a OP_EQUAL
address
33wq29ygep7k19ZxhcWm4nFY79BUypqVtF
transaction
a88b93a84064e244357fc0453398bee904866965663f79086d9b040b986d95c6
spent
true